Northrop Grumman Space Sector has an immediate opening in the Western Region Manufacturing and Operations organization for a Director 1, Production Operations position.  This position will report directly to the Director, Production Engineering & Operations (PEO) within the Western Region Manufacturing & Operations (M&O) organization and will be based out of Redondo Beach, CA.  

The leader will serve as the primary point of contact for all production operations needs across  the Western Region.  Operating within a collaborative team environment, they will support multiple divisions and locations including Azusa, Commerce, Goleta, Oxnard, San Diego, Space Park in California, and Gilbert, Arizona.  This role partners with M&O and cross-functional leadership within and across Space Systems to:

  • Own end-to-end execution of Planning, Property, and Logistics process from contract award through customer delivery.

  • Plan and schedule movement of raw materials, packaging materials, parts, components, services, supplies, finished goods and related material through production and inventory processes.

  • Be accountable for meeting or exceeding the safety, quality, delivery, employee and cost expectations of internal and external customers for the Planning, Property & Logistics efforts across western region programs.

  • Lead production operations teams to improve operational efficiency by implementing best practices and standards, and defining comprehensive materials, production planning, and logistics strategies.

  • Identify and prioritize focus areas for process improvement, operational streamlining, and leadership initiatives to meet safety, quality, delivery, employee and cost goals.

  • Direct and coordinate the warehouse kitting and distribution activities to plan, prepare, issue, and control material kits in conjunction with Material Requirements Planning (MRP) to meet production and delivery requirements.

  • Manage shipping and receiving functions to control flow of material and hardware from receipt into manufacturing through delivery to the customer.

  • Drive implementation and alignment of ERP System elements, including SAP/CostPoint, SyncManufacturing, MRP, MES, and related execution processes and tools. 

  • Execute material requirements planning standards to demand requirements within ERP systems and maintain make-or-buy planning and release to maintain production schedules.

  • Serve as the direct interface between customer, planning, and production control on all Parts and Manufacturing Configuration Management activities, ensuring part status and priorities meet schedule; responsible for adherence to As Designed vs. As Built Configuration processes and controls.

  • Manage production planning and scheduling and set priority for equipment and personnel, the confirmation of material supply and demand, and the preparation of work order or purchase requests for the production or purchase of components or parts based on a master production schedule, shop load, and inventory requirements

  • Coordinate integration, planning and logistics by leveraging internal and external resources and collaborating across quality assurance, manufacturing, supply chain, engineering, inventory control, transportation, including Fleet Management.

  • Provide leadership in manufacturing requirements planning, production planning, scheduling, inventory control, receiving, shipping, logistics, WIP management and Material Management and Accounting System (MMAS) auditable processes

  • Manage all financial and budgetary aspects of their organization, including collecting, analyzing, and reporting key performance indicators (KPIs) such as first pass yield, queue times and take action to mitigate risks and improve team performance improvements.

  • Ensure adequate staffing levels to meet business demands and lead employee development, performance management, and employee engagement activities to foster a high-performing workforce.

Basic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ree with 10+ years of relevant professional experience in a manufacturing, engineering, scheduling, production control, planning, inventory, material control, operations or program environment – OR – Master’s degree with 8+ years of relevant professional experience in a manufacturing, engineering, scheduling, production control, planning, inventory and material control, operations or program environment.

  • 7+ years of people leadership experience managing a team across multiple disciplines and functions.

  • Subject Matter Expert knowledge of ERP and Material Requirements Planning (MRP) systems.

  • Proven accomplishments in operational cost reductions and process improvements.

  • Working knowledge of Federal and Defense contracting requirements including ITAR and FAR/DFAR.

  • Experience with the execution and cost management of programs and developing proposals.

  • Working knowledge of financial management including projects, process control and budgets.

  • Experience with managing large teams with various focus areas

  • Must be a self-starter, have excellent written and oral communication skills, be highly collaborative, team oriented, have strong people leadership skills, and be able to effectively multi-task competing priorities and schedules across supported business areas. 

  • Strong attention to detail and the ability to function independently, meet deadlines and achieve commitments. 

  • Proficiency with Microsoft office (Word, Excel, Power Point or Outlook).

  • Must have the ability to obtain and maintain a U.S. Government Top-Secret security clearance & SCI access.
